Mount of Kembang
Did you know that Mt. Kembang in Wonosobo, Central Java is also known as the child of Mount Sindoro. Kembang mount is located in Blembem Kaliurip Hamlet, Damarkasihan Village, Kertek District, Wonosobo Regency, Indonesia.


The local community believes that this mountain can continue to grow taller. In the past few decades, its height was only 1,200 meters above sea level, but now it has reached 2,340 meters above sea level. The estimated hiking time to the summit is 4–5 hours, and the descent takes 3–4 hours. There are 2 hiking trails that are via Blembem and Via Lengkong.
Mt. Kembang is a habitat of variety of flora and fauna. Flaura such as edelweiss flowers and various species of forest plants. This mount remains very lush and cool due to the protection of large, dense trees, and it is also home to many orchid plants. Mt. Kembang also has a large population of wild boars, so be cautious of wild boar attacks.
The main economic activities of the community are farming, agricultural labor, and farm business owner.
